Overview

Labor relations in Jordan are governed by Labor Law No. 8 of 1996. Labor courts have jurisdiction over disputes.

Key Rights

  • Written employment contracts required.
  • Minimum wage: 260 JOD/month.
  • 48-hour work week maximum; overtime at 125%.
  • 14-21 days annual leave; 10 weeks paid maternity leave.

Termination and Arbitrary Dismissal

Arbitrary dismissal entitles workers to end-of-service gratuity (one month per year), dismissal compensation (three months per year up to 3 years), and notice pay.

Dispute Resolution

Complaints are first filed with the Ministry of Labor, then escalated to labor courts if mediation fails.
